You’ll use this toggling... Web13 de jul. de 2024 · To open the Navigation Pane, click the Find button in the Editing group on the Home tab, or press Ctrl + F. The Navigation pane opens on the left side of the Word window, by default. In the edit box at the top of the pane, enter the word or phrase you want to find. The results should display automatically.

To use the Go To command, follow these steps: Click the Home tab. In the Editing group, choose the Go To command. The Find and Replace dialog box appears with the Go To tab forward, as shown here. On your Mac or PC, go back to the Home tab if you’re not already there. shells lil uzi verse lyricsWeb26 de feb. de 2024 · To search for text in Word, you’ll need to access the “Navigation” pane. You can do so by selecting “Find” in the “Editing” group of the “Home” tab. An alternative method to accessing this pane is by using the Ctrl + F shortcut key on Windows or Command + F on Mac.
